PT10 License Expired? (PT 11 Upgrade from 9)
I just got the Pro Tools 11 upgrade from 9, installed 10.3.7 and 11.2 and activated my licenses on ilok and everything was running perfect, not so much as a crash. Then I tried to bounce my session to MP3 sharing with Soundcloud and I get this window:

Re: PT10 Lisence Expired? (PT 11 Upgrade from 9)
Guess I fixed it somehow, I noticed I still had a Pro Tools 10 demo license on my ilok, deleted it and seems ok now. Bouncing to MP3/Soundcloud as I type.
